24 November 2006
North West MEC for Public Works, Mr Howard Yawa, MPL, says his Department
has spent over R1,3 million for the inspection, service and replacement of
boilers at five hospitals in the Central Region.
MEC Yawa says inspections were conducted and maintenance was done to boilers
at Mafikeng Provincial, Thusong District, General De La Rey, Gelukspan and
Zeerust hospitals. During the process common problems were identified and
rectified.
Over R500 000 was spent at General De La Rey Hospital in Lichtenburg because
the boilers at the hospital were very old. In addition, the Department is
considering refurbishment of two boilers or alternatively purchasing of new
boilers at the hospital.
"Boilers are critical for hospital operations such as sterilisation of
equipment for theatre, generation of steam for cooking and provision of hot
water. We are committed to the implementation of our hospital maintenance plan
as the plan is in line with our resolve to make a difference through improved
service delivery," said MEC Yawa.
